Here is a bit from an article in the H_rald paper tomorrow, quoting Parade chairperson Teresa Kendall:

The 90-minute parade will begin at its traditional spot outside the Penticton Public Library on Main Street. Instead of marching forward at the 600 block on Main Street, the parade will make a left turn onto Wade Ave. W. and then another at Winnipeg Street. The parade will then proceed down Winnipeg to Lakeshore Drive and turn left to begin the final leg. The traditional end at the SS Sicamous will remain the same.

Kendall said with the first two blocks of Main Street now covered in bricks it made it impossible for the motorcycle team to do tricks. The downtown shrinks from three lanes to two at the 200 block which would have been a challenge for the large floats and marching bands. (This also proved to be an issue during June's Beach to Peach Cruise.)
